const n=100
program Zadacha1;
ver a: array [1.. n] of real;
x:: real; i: integer;
began;
writeln (Введите элементы массива');
for i;= 1 to n do red (a [i]);
writeln ('Введите значение для посика')
read (x);
for i:=1 to n do
if a[i] == x then
writeln ('на ', i, 'месте массива находится заданный элемент', x:8:2);
enn!
180
188
Ответы на вопрос:
const n=100;
program Zadacha1;
ver a: array [1.. n] of real;
x:: real; i: integer;
begin;
writeln ('Введите элементы массива');
for i = 1 to n do red (a [i])
writeln ('Введите значение для поиcка')
read (x);
for i:=1 to n do
if a[i] == x then
writeln ('на ', i, 'месте массива находится заданный элемент', x:8:2);
end!
Объяснение:
В первой строке пропустил ";".
В пятой написал began, а правильно begin.
В седьмой между i и = не должна быть ";", при этом для цикла for нельзя ставить ";".
В восьмой не посика, а поиска, еще забыл ";".
И на последней строчке не enn, a end.
Популярно: Информатика
-
KultchiK14.11.2022 13:52
-
Лиза2209200411.08.2020 18:51
-
serbinaluba66cet08.11.2021 08:22
-
sofa37230.04.2020 19:28
-
Def228yufdd11.04.2023 19:29
-
ангел81517.12.2022 14:57
-
fefe22808.10.2020 06:07
-
Gryzdik05.01.2021 11:55
-
Remus128.07.2022 12:17
-
shlama28331.05.2021 07:30